For the 2026 school year, there are 8 public elementary schools serving 1,706 students in 32435, FL.
The top-ranked public elementary schools in 32435, FL are West Defuniak Elementary School, Walton Middle School and Walton Virtual School Wcsd.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public elementary schools in zipcode 32435 have an average math proficiency score of 66% (versus the Florida public elementary school average of 56%), and reading proficiency score of 49% (versus the 53% statewide average). Elementary schools in 32435, FL have an average ranking of 7/10, which is in the top 50% of Florida public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 38%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Florida public elementary school average of 66% (majority Hispanic).
